Wael Ghosheh

Ghosheh, a Burbank eatery owner, stole almost $1 million in government welfare funds. He fraudulently used 3,000 Illinois “LINK” cards to buy huge amounts of energy drinks and candy, then selling them to make a profit. But despite his crimes, he was released from Cook County Jail on just $50,000 bail.
